AOD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2016 in Review
82 of the 3,754 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in abrdn Total Dynamic Dividend Fund (AOD) for Q1 2016, worth a combined $280M — up 2% from $274M a quarter earlier.
Buyers outnumbered sellers: 10 funds opened new AOD positions and 9 closed out — a net gain of 1 holder — while 33 added to existing stakes and 24 trimmed.
The largest buyer was 1607 Capital Partners, adding an estimated $6.73M. The largest seller was Curi RMB Capital, cutting an estimated $2.82M.
